How they compare
Botswana currently reports 728,693 people against 671,378 people in East Timor, a difference of 57,315 people.
That makes Botswana's figure about 1.1 times East Timor's.
The two have swapped places 3 times across 15 shared years of data; in 1950 it was East Timor ahead.
Botswana ranks 137th and East Timor ranks 139th of 236 countries.
Across the 8 decades both report, Botswana averaged higher in 1 and East Timor in 7.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Botswana | East Timor |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1950s | 231,466 people | 376,218 people | 144,752 people | East Timor |
| 1960s | 271,975 people | 417,397 people | 145,422 people | East Timor |
| 1970s | 315,482 people | 471,285 people | 155,803 people | East Timor |
| 1980s | 405,860 people | 513,072 people | 107,211 people | East Timor |
| 1990s | 490,717 people | 568,003 people | 77,286 people | East Timor |
| 2000s | 564,078 people | 582,560 people | 18,482 people | East Timor |
| 2010s | 646,098 people | 671,533 people | 25,435 people | East Timor |
| 2020s | 728,693 people | 671,378 people | 57,315 people | Botswana |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
Estimated number of people living in rural areas. Rural areas are identified using satellite imagery and population data, applying the same definitions across countries.
